Zac Posen’s Top 5 Runway Hits
The fashion darling—and 'Project Runway' guest judge!—gives us his road-trip playlist.

1. The Sex Pistols, “Paint it Black.”
“Classic, and such an amazing melody.”
2. Mika, “Grace Kelly.”
“I am one of those guys who likes Mika, so I chose this, again for the tune, and also because it’s a song where, so long as you’re on your own, you can’t help but sing along, or try to at least!”
3. Rufus Wainwright, “Get Lucky.”
“I enjoy his songs a lot—especially his covers of Judy Garland’s concert last year—this is my favorite simply because you can’t help but feel good afterwards.”
4. Diddy, “Diddy Rock.”
“I will always be a lifelong Diddy fan, and this song from his new album just makes you feel so cool!”
5. Aretha Franklin, “Respect.”
“I couldn’t possibly finish a playlist without this, if for nothing else than for the ‘sock it to me’ mantra. So addictive to sing!”
